7AI is a foundational AI security company founded in 2024 by Cybereason co-founders Lior Div and Yonatan Striem-Amit. The company emerged from stealth in February 2025 with a mission to automate the non-human work of Security Operations Centers (SOCs). The platform combines a federated SIEM with AI agents capable of detecting, investigating, responding to, and hunting threats, supplemented by dedicated threat hunting and threat intelligence capabilities, with humans remaining in the loop for critical decisions. Backed by $166 million in funding from investors including Index Ventures and Blackstone, 7AI is building the AI foundation for security operations in the agentic era.
